>> This patch adds a PCIe controller driver for Keystone SoCs. This is
>> based on the origin RFC patch that I had sent earlier. I have
>> incorporated following comments:-
>>
>>  - Add a interrupt controller node for Legacy irq chip and use
>>    interrupt map/map-mask property to map legacy IRQs A/B/C/D
>>  - Add a Phy driver to replace the original serdes driver
>>  - Move common applicaiton register handling code to a separate
>>    file to allow re-use across other platforms that use older
>>    DW PCIe h/w
>>  - PCI quirk for maximum read request size. Check and override only
>>    if the maximum is higher than what controller can handle.
>>  - Converted to a module platform driver.
